Chittoor district to develop twin rock peaks as adventure tourism hub

The Chittoor district administration has unveiled plans to develop the distinctive twin rock peaks at Puligundu into a comprehensive tourism facility that capitalizes on the site's natural and cultural assets. Located near the district headquarters, the geological formations rising to 1,000 feet will serve multiple visitor segments, from adventure sports enthusiasts to pilgrims and nature conservationists.

According to District Collector Sumit Kumar, the development strategy will prioritize sustainable use of the natural landscape. The initiative includes constructing graded trekking trails that cater to varying fitness levels, establishing rock climbing and bouldering sites that leverage the existing rock formations, and introducing a zip-line connection between the two peaks to enhance the adventure experience.

The twin peaks hold significance both as a natural landmark and a religious site, making the development plan inherently suited to diverse tourism segments. By integrating adventure sports infrastructure with ecological preservation measures and temple tourism facilities, the district aims to create an economically viable destination while maintaining environmental integrity.

The project reflects a growing trend across South India of leveraging geographical features and cultural heritage for sustainable tourism development. If implemented as planned, the Puligundu site could attract adventure seekers, trekkers, and spiritual visitors while generating employment and revenue for the surrounding communities in Chittoor district.
